Overview

SI3210M-FTR from Silicon Labs is a ProSLIC® single-chip analog telephone interface IC integrating subscriber line interface circuit (SLIC), voice codec, ring generation, battery voltage generation, and programmable audio processing. It delivers ±90 V ringing voltage, 20–40 mA loop current, and supports μ-law/A-law/linear PCM with 12-bit ADC/DAC resolution for PSTN-connected terminal adapters and VoIP gateways.

Technical Context

The SI3210M-FTR implements a fully integrated SLIC interface with software-configurable DC feed parameters-including programmable loop current (20–40 mA), open-circuit voltage (48–90 V), and ground-start detection-using internal current/voltage sensing and closed-loop control. Its integrated DC-DC controller supports inductor-based or transformer-based high-efficiency battery generation from a single 3.3 V supply.

It features dual tone generators supporting DTMF, FSK caller ID, pulse metering, and programmable ring cadence (on/off timing, frequency, amplitude, waveform), plus full-duplex audio path with echo cancellation-ready hybrid, 12-bit ADC/DAC, and configurable gain/attenuation across 0–4 kHz bandwidth.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
Supply Voltage3.3 V nominal; powers entire IC including digital core, analog front-end, and DC-DC controller
Ringing Voltage Output±90 V RMS sine wave; programmable amplitude, frequency (15–68 Hz), cadence, and DC offset
Loop Current Range20–40 mA constant-current mode; software-selectable with ±1 mA accuracy
Open-Circuit Voltage48–90 V; programmable in 1 V steps for forward/reverse polarity operation
Audio Resolution12-bit ADC/DAC; supports μ-law, A-law, and linear PCM at 8 kHz sampling rate
DTMF Generation/DecodingFully integrated dual-tone generator and decoder compliant with ITU-T Q.23/Q.24
Package Type24-pin QFN (4×4 mm, 0.5 mm pitch); thermally enhanced with exposed pad for PCB heat sinking

Pinout & Package

The SI3210M-FTR is housed in a 24-pin QFN package (4 mm × 4 mm, 0.5 mm pitch) with an exposed thermal pad on the bottom side, requiring solder connection to a large PCB ground plane for thermal and electrical performance.

Pin Circuit Role Design Meaning
DTXDigital Transmit DataPCM serial output (MSB-first) to host processor; synchronous with SCLK
DRXDigital Receive DataPCM serial input (MSB-first) from host processor; synchronous with SCLK
SCLKSerial ClockMaster clock for SPI/PCM interface; supports up to 2.048 MHz
CSChip SelectActive-low enable for SPI register access; must be asserted before SCLK transitions
RESETHardware ResetAsynchronous active-low reset; initiates full internal initialization sequence
INTInterrupt OutputOpen-drain signal indicating event completion (e.g., ring detect, hook change)
TIP, RINGAnalog Line InterfaceDirect connection to telephone line; support ±90 V ringing and 40 mA loop current
VBAT+Battery Supply InputPositive high-voltage rail generated by internal DC-DC converter; connects to external transformer/inductor
GNDGround ReferencePrimary analog/digital reference; must connect to exposed thermal pad and system ground plane

Key Features

Feature Design Value
Programmable Ringing GeneratorConfigurable frequency (15–68 Hz), amplitude (±20–90 V), cadence, and waveform - eliminates external tone ICs
Integrated DC-DC ControllerSupports both inductor-based (low-cost) and transformer-based (high-efficiency) battery generation from 3.3 V supply
Real-Time Loop MonitoringOn-chip 12-bit ADC measures TIP-RING voltage, loop current, and battery voltage - enables dynamic fault detection
Software-Configurable Line FeedAdjustable constant-current (20–40 mA) and constant-voltage (48–90 V) zones via SPI registers - no hardware changes needed
Comprehensive Signaling SupportDTMF encode/decode, FSK caller ID, pulse metering, ground-start, and loop closure detection - meets global telephony standards

FAQ

Is SI3210M-FTR still recommended for new designs?

No - Silicon Labs explicitly marks SI3210M-FTR as "Not recommended for new designs" and states it has been discontinued. While Aetrix Electronics maintains limited inventory for legacy support, new projects should evaluate the Si3226M-FTR or Si3217x series as functional successors. SI3210M-FTR remains viable only for repair, replacement, or short-term continuity builds under formal obsolescence management protocols.

What is the maximum ringing voltage supported by SI3210M-FTR?

The SI3210M-FTR supports a programmable ringing voltage up to ±90 V RMS sine wave, with amplitude, frequency (15–68 Hz), cadence, and DC offset fully configurable via SPI registers. This meets or exceeds FCC Part 68 and ETSI EN 300 328 requirements for North American and European telephone line interfaces.

Does SI3210M-FTR require external components for battery generation?

Yes - SI3210M-FTR integrates a DC-DC controller but requires external passive components: an inductor (or transformer), MOSFET switch (e.g., Si3210M-FTR's internal switch drives external N-channel FET), and filtering capacitors. Reference designs specify values for 48 V or 90 V battery rails depending on application load and efficiency targets.

Can SI3210M-FTR operate from a single 3.3 V supply?

Yes - SI3210M-FTR is designed to run entirely from a single 3.3 V supply (VDDA/VDDD = 3.3 V). Its integrated DC-DC controller generates all required high-voltage rails (VBAT+, VBAT−) internally, eliminating the need for external ±48 V supplies typically used in legacy SLIC implementations.

What communication interfaces does SI3210M-FTR support?

SI3210M-FTR supports two standard digital interfaces: a 4-wire SPI bus (CS, SCLK, SDI, SDO) for configuration and status register access, and a PCM highway interface (DTX, DRX, SCLK, FS) for real-time audio data transfer at 8 kHz sampling rate. Both operate synchronously and share the same SCLK signal.
